Role Overview:
As an SLP, you will develop and implement individualized education/treatment programs for students whose ability to communicate has been impacted by developmental differences, disabilities, or injuries. This role offers the opportunity to work with young learners in a supportive school environment while making a lasting impact on their development.
Key Responsibilities:
- Manages and organizes specialized materials, equipment and environment essential to the speech and language program
- Provides educationally related communication intervention for students disabled by disorders of language, speech or hearing in a variety of settings as appropriate
- Assesses speech and language skills of students suspected of having a communication disorder and consults with teachers in developing IEP goals and objectives
- Provides resources, modeling strategies and training to other team members in communication interventions
- Communicates regularly the results of individual student assessment and progress with involved school staff (special and general education), parents and where appropriate the student
Qualifications:
- Master's Degree in Speech-Language Pathology
- WA State SLP license
- Active Washington ESA Certificate
- Some experience as an SLP in a school system is preferred but not required
- CFY Sponsorship available on-site
